Default After a bunch of $47 ebooks, what's next?

Hi,

I've been in the warriorforum for 2 years already...started from nothing to now making
a consistent $4,000 a month online from clickbank products mostly with micro niches...

i kind of feel like i've hit a wall...

2007 - year i first made money from clickbank with my 1st ebook
2008 - decided to duplicate this as much as possible with 10+ websites (basic ebooks)
2009 - improving conversion (testing, tracking, now building a butterfly marketing site, etc)

but now, what DO you suggest is NEXT STEP???

most of my business is just $27 - $47 ebooks...

i want to know what is the NEXT step??

i would love to hear from people who specifically were
in the same path as me...in terms of selling clickbank ebooks...

what did you do NEXT to take your business to the NEXT LEVEL??

Default Re: After a bunch of $47 ebooks, what's next?

thats exactly what I realised a few months ago..

Too many people concentrate on making alot of products, alot of websites etc...

Why don't you concentrate on 1 at a time and making each one of them a "money powerhouse" ?

Ex:

You made this ebook for 47$ in your case...after that work on a back-end product for 97$-197$, then follow-up with them with a high ticket coaching or a physical product or maybe just a bigger and better course that you can sell for 500-1000$ to the same market.

You can add complementary offers on your thank-you page as an affiliate, you can start your own membership site around the topic and hire 1-2 people to do some of the content creation for you if you don't have time/don't want to do it/to much work etc...

Start contacting people to get them to be an affiliate of your product, or just to send a 1 time promotion to their list.

Offer a "lite" version of one of your backend products at a cheaper price just in case they don't want the full blown course....or if you have a physical product as a back-end use the "lite" motive and give it to them cheaper but downloadable this time.

There are alot more things you could do to increase the money you make out of 1 product.

Making a mini-business out of every website can more then triple your income by using upsells, downsells, crossells, special offers..

After you have created your entire selling process just try and automate it as much as you can then move on to the next one.

I know people with just 3-4 products that are making 3.000-8.000$ per week just working on those alone. And they could easily get more if they took it one step further (automating and outsourcing 80%) and build more of them.

And also concentrate and getting more traffic each month but concentrate in equal manner on getting higher conversions.

Alot of people just WASTE MONEY and TIME with the "so if i get Y traffic I have X conversions...so getting YZ traffic would make me XZ conversions" mentality...You would not believe how many people are in this situation....traffic is important yes, and you should always try to increase it...but if you also increase your conversion it will reward you handsomely.

Default Re: After a bunch of $47 ebooks, what's next?

Quote:
Originally Posted by BJ Min View Post
....
most of my business is just $27 - $47 ebooks...

i want to know what is the NEXT step??...
Hi BJ Min,

Possibilities are endless. If I were you I'd leverage what you have this time.

You can reconstruct your ebooks many ways; into

-> reports
-> articles
-> podcast
-> home study course
-> audio course
-> teleseminar
-> video course
-> coaching course
-> one on one coaching program
-> marketing system
-> live seminar

just name a few. Main essence is you can use your materials on many ways if you assured the quality what your targeted audience want from you.

You can also increase your earning by develop your ctr. If you have now eg. 2% ctr then you need to make some experiment if you can increase it up to 5% - 10%. It will skyrocket your earnings if you make it right way. For great conversion you need: great product or service that fulfill your ‘target customer’s’ needs, problems or their goals - and a kick ass sales letter.

Consider to make a survey among your customers on which way they want you to develop your product or service. We know that it can take time and effort but surveys can give you a real answer about what your customer truly wants. Never guess their wants because it is so easy to get it wrong.

The devices are also various, you can use JV-s and affiliates, outsourcing too.

Default Re: After a bunch of $47 ebooks, what's next?

Well done for reaching that level, here is what i suggest you do next.

You have a few options.

Firstly you probably have a good understanding of the niches you are in where you are making $4,000 a month in.

Make your own product, and make a sales funnel which has upsells and backend products that are higher priced products.

$47 ebook > $97 video's > $297 Physical product etc... But then have continuity as a membership aswell...

as a product creator you can now get affiliates to work for YOU and make you sales that could make you 10 x more than you are currently making, plus the backend products aswell!...

I am a product creator and have found that there are many more options for increasing your income, than when you are an affiliate to a product and hit a wall..
